Tucows (TSE:TC) Share Price Crosses Above 50 Day Moving Average – Here’s Why

Tucows Inc. (TSE:TCGet Free Report) (NYSE:TCX)’s share price crossed above its fifty day moving average during trading on Friday . The stock has a fifty day moving average of C$23.63 and traded as high as C$24.02. Tucows shares last traded at C$24.02, with a volume of 415 shares trading hands.

Tucows Stock Performance

The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of -415.19, a current ratio of 0.32 and a quick ratio of 0.29. The firm has a market cap of C$267.32 million, a P/E ratio of -3.51 and a beta of 0.97. The stock’s 50 day moving average is C$23.63 and its two-hundred day moving average is C$27.34.

Tucows (TSE:TCGet Free Report) (NYSE:TCX)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, March 12th. The company reported C($2.62) EPS for the quarter. The business had revenue of C$129.64 million for the quarter. Tucows had a positive return on equity of 56.35% and a negative net margin of 19.43%. As a group, equities analysts predict that Tucows Inc. will post 1.77 EPS for the current year.

Tucows Inc provides us consumers and small businesses with mobile phone services nationally and high-speed fixed Internet access in selected towns. The Company offers Mobile Service Enabler (MSE) solutions, as well as professional services to other retail mobile providers. The Company is also a global distributor of Internet services, including domain name registration, digital certificates, and email. It provides these services primarily through a global Internet-based distribution network of Internet Service Providers, web hosting companies, and other providers of Internet services to end-users.
